Transaction 727a6e896bf3c3cca529f42657ddfe1f40ccec463fd329927a5e6946b8c9ca58

block
5caac271566f474412dbbc941f670aae23f1b83bf005ea1a8646040b6550fd4a

37 Inputs

2 Outputs